        Na<sub>2</sub>S 하부층을 이용한 Cu(In,Ga)Se<sub>2</sub> 광흡수층의 저온증착 및 Cu(In,Ga)Se<sub>2</sub> 박막태양전지에의 응용

        신해나라,신영민,김지혜,윤재호,박병국,안병태,Shin, Hae Na Ra,Shin, Young Min,Kim, Ji Hye,Yun, Jae Ho,Park, Byung Kook,Ahn, Byung Tae 한국태양광발전학회 2014 Current Photovoltaic Research Vol.2 No.1

        High-efficiency in $Cu(In,Ga)Se_2$ (CIGS) solar cells were usually achieved on soda-lime glass substrates due to Na incorporation that reduces deep-level defects. However, this supply of sodium from sodalime glass to CIGS through Mo back electrode could be limited at low deposition temperature. Na content could be more precisely controlled by supplying Na from known amount of an outside source. For the purpose, an $Na_2S$ layer was deposited on Mo electrode prior to CIGS film deposition and supplied to CIGS during CIGS film. With the $Na_2S$ underlayer a more uniform component distribution was possible at $350^{\circ}C$ and efficiency was improved compared to the cell without $Na_2S$ layer. With more precise control of bulk and surface component profile, CIGS film can be deposited at low temperature and could be useful for flexible CIGS solar cells.

      • 복막투석복막염 환자에서 발생한 창자벽공기증 1예

        정선영,나지훈,최윤정,고성애,조규향,박종원,도준영,윤경우 영남대학교 의과대학 2009 Yeungnam University Journal of Medicine Vol.26 No.1

        Peritonitis is a serious problem in patients undergoing peritoneal dialysis. Rarely pneumatosis intestinalis can occur as a complication of this infectious process. Pneumatosis intestinalis is a potential life threatening condition with a challenging management. The mortality of peritoneal dialysis patients with pneumatosis intestinalis secondary to mesenteric ischemia is almost 100%. We describe a rare case of pneumatosis intestinalis in a peritoneal dialysis patient who developed Staphylococcus aureus peritonitis which was initially treated with appropriate antibiotics. Since initial response to therapy was not achieved, an abdominal computerized tomography was done which revealed a pneumatosis intestinalis. A laparotomy was performed and small bowel necrosis was seen. A segmented resection with ileostomy, jejunostomy was done. Though surgical treatment was performed, the patient died in 2 weeks after admission. Pneumocystitis intestinalis in peritoneal dialysis peritonitis is a uncommon complication which requires prompt evaluation to rule out mesenteric ischemia as it carries a high mortality and its management will be surgical.

        혈중 감마지티피 상승의 임상적 의의

        신주연,김용규,박신구,이지나,김환철,임종한,홍윤철 大韓産業醫學會 2005 대한직업환경의학회지 Vol.17 No.1

        목적: 혈중 감마지티피는 주로 알코올 섭취와 간세포 손상의 지표로서 이용되어져 왔으나 최근에는 혈중 감마지티피가 체내의 산소성 스트레스를 민감하게 반영하는 지표이며, 혈중 감미지티피를 이용하여 만성질환의 발생을 조기에 예측할 수 있다는 주장들이 있다. 이에 본 연구에서는 일반 인구 집단을 대상으로 한 건강검진 자료를 분석하여 혈중 감마지티피의 상승에 영향을 미치는 요인들을 분석하고 혈중 감마지티피와 산소성 스트레스와의 관련성 및 임상적인 이용 가능성을 알아보고자 한다. 방법: 2001년부터 2003년까지 한 대학병원 산업의학과에서 건강검진을 실시한 15,546명을 대상으로 하였고 신체계측, 혈액검사 그리고 설문지의 정보를 분석하였다. 총 15,546명 중 남성은 9,660명 이었고 여성은 5,886명 이었다. 연령, 성별, 체질량지수, 흡연, 음주, 운동량 비타민 복용 여부에 따른 혈중 감마지티피의 평균을 분석하였고, 성별에 따른 다변량 분석을 실시하였다. 다변량 분석에는 연령, 체질량지수, 음주빈도, 흡연량, 혈색소, 이완기혈압, 공복시혈당, 총콜레스테롤, ALT를 포함하였다. 결과: 연구 대상자들의 혈중 감마지티피의 평균은 남성에서 평균(±2SD)이 47.51(±111.62)이었고, 여성에서는 19.09(±42.02) 으로서, 대체적으로 정상 범위에 있다고 보여 지나 개인차가 상당히 크다는 사실을 알 수 있었다. 다변량 분석의 결과에서는 혈중 감마지티피의 상승에 영향을 미치는 요인이 성별에 따라 다소 달랐으나 남녀 모두에게 연령, 음주빈도, 흡연량, 이완기혈압, 공복시혈당, 총콜레스테롤, ALT가 유의한 영향이 있음을 확인할 수 있었다. 그리고 다변량 로지스틱회귀분석의 결과에서 '임상적 비정상'을 예측함에 있어 혈중 감마지티피가 진단적 유용성이 있음을 확인하였다. 결론: 긴존에 일반적으로 알려져 있는 것처럼 혈중 감마지티피를 단순히 알코올 섭취와 간세포 손상의 지표로서만 볼 수 없으며, 성별, 연령, 흡연, 고지혈증, 당뇨, 고혈압 등 많은 다른 요인들에 의해서 영향을 받으며, 혈중 감마지티피를 산소성 스트레스를 반영하는 생물학적 지표로 해석할 수도 있다. 따라서 혈중 감마지티피의 상승을 임상적으로 해석할 때는 (비록 정상인 범위에 있다하더라도), 알코올 섭취나 간세포 손상 뿐 아니라 다른 여러 요인들을 함께 고려해야 한다. 더욱이 혈중 감미지티피의 상승을 만성질환 즉, 고혈압, 당뇨, 고지혈증 등의 발생을 조기에 발견할 수 있는 지표로서 임상영역이나 건강검진시 유용하게 활용할 수 있을 것이다. Objectives: Incresed gamma-glutamyltransferase (GGT) concentration has mainly been used as a biologic marker of alcohol drinking and liver diseases. However, some recent reports have suggested that serum GGT concentration may be an early biomarker of oxidative stress and associated with chronic diseases like hypertension, DM, hyperlipidemia, CHD, stroke etc. In this study, we analysed the factors associated with increased serum GGT level and evaluated the clinical application of serum GGT in predicting the risk of chronic diseases. Methods: The data were collected from 15,546 periodic health examinations, 9,660 males and 5,886 females, done at one university hospital from 2001 to 2003. We analysed self-questionnaire, physical examination and laboratory data. Statistical analyses(t-test, ANOVA, Pearson's correlation analysis, multiple regression analysis and logistic regression analysis) were done by SPSS for windows 10.0. Results: Mean serum GGT levels were quite different according to age, sex, BMI, smoking and alcohol drinking (all P-value <0.001), but were not different by regular vitamin intake or not (P-value = 0.117). There was significant correlation between serum GGT level and the variables (of age, BMI, blood pressure, Hb, fasting blood sugar, total cholesterol, AST and ALT) (all P-value <0.001). In sex-specific multiple regression analysis, increased serum GGT level was significantly associated with age, alcohol drinking, smoking, blood pressure, fasting blood sugar and ALT in males (all P-value <0.001), and with age, alcohol drinking, smoking, Hb, blood pressure, total cholesterol and ALT in females (all P-value <0.05). In sex-specific logistic regression analysis, increased serum GGT level was significantly associated with risk of 'clinical abnormalities'. This risk increased about 13-fold in males and 4.6-fold in females for serum GGT level over the third quatile, compared with under the first quartile. Conclusions: Serum GGT level is increased not only by alcohol drinking or liver diseases, but also by many other factors associated with chronic diseases and behavioral factors. Thus many factors should be considered in evaluating an increase in GGT level, even when within the upper normal range. Serum GGT level may be a predictor for the early development of chronic diseases.

      • 건설 사업장의 작업 공정별 분진 발생량 평가

        장봉기,이종화,박종안,최윤나,이익진 순천향대학교 기초과학연구소 2004 순천향자연과학연구 논문집 Vol.10 No.2

        Airborne dust emission among construction industry place of work that locate on Pyeongtaek, Gyeonggi province of 4 processes (a plaster, cutting, hammer drill, concrete grinding) were analyzed. Work did in state that a worker does not exist except measurer as well as is not attained to control group. Investigation period did for 2 months from October to November. It measured 15 times by each process by personal air sampling method that is direct-reading particulate matter measurement device(digital dust indicator). When a plaster work, the dust was class 3 particulate matter, and geometric mean is 2.14㎎/m³, and occasion that exceed 10㎎/m³ that is threshold limit value was 13.3%. Control group was 0.35㎎/m³. plaster work was statisically difference higher than the control group (p<0.001). It was not significant difference between fixed type cutting machine work (0.96㎎/m³) and control group. It were not exceeded for threshold limit value. Geometric mean was 10.44㎎/m³ at movable type cutting machine process. Threshold limit value of this process was exceeded 53% and concentration of total dust was significantly higher than control group (p<0.001). Geometric mean was 3.22㎎/m³ at diameter 13.45㎜ drill work among hammer drill work and all cases not exceeded for threshold limit value, but it was significantly higher than control group(p<0.001). When work diameter 6.5㎜ drill, geometric mean was 4.06㎎/m³ and exceeded for threshold limit value was 13.3%, it was significantly higher than that of control group (p<0.001). It showed higher concentration of dust by diameter is smaller drilling. All 15cases exceeded threshold limit value at concrete grinding work, geometric mean was 78.38㎎/m³, and it was significantly higher than that of control group (p<0.001). As a result of above, countermeasure preparation that concentration of total dust by each process in construction workplace was specially required because exceeded threshold limit value of working environment more than 50% at process of concrete grinding work and movable type cutting machine.

        볼리비아 로즈목에 의한 다형홍반 양상을 보인 직업성 알레르기 접촉피부염 증례

        신주연,홍윤철,임종한,박신구,이지나,김환철 大韓産業醫學會 2004 대한직업환경의학회지 Vol.16 No.2

        배경 : 로즈목(rosewoods) 중 볼리비아 로즈목(Machaerium Scleroxyon)은 강력한 감작물질을 함유하고 있어서 외국에서는 이로 인한 자극 또는 알레르기 접촉피부염의 발생이 증가하고 있음에도 불구하고 지금까지 우리나라에서는 볼리비아 로즈목을 비롯한 수입목재에 의한 직업성 피부질환의 보고가 부족하였고, 이에 저자들이 볼리비아 로즈목에 의한 다형홍반 양상을 보인 직업성 알레르기 접촉피부염의 증례를 경험하였기에 보고하고자 한다. 증례 : 49세 남자로서 여러 가지 수입목재를 절단하고, 다듬는 작업을 하다가 소양감을 동반한 홍반성의 피부 증상이 발현되었고, 전신으로 증상부위가 확대되어 2주 동안 병원 입원 치료를 하게 되었으며, 이후 본원 산업의학과에서 피부첩포 검사 후 최종적으로 볼리비아 로즈목에 의한 알레르기 접촉피부염으로 확진되었다. 결론 : 수입목재들로 인한 직업성 피부질환 발생에 대한 광범위한 실테 조사가 필요하며, 이를 토대로 작업장에서의 직업성 피부질환의 발생을 감소시키기 위한 다각적인 예방, 관리 대책의 수립이 필요하다. Background: Woods are capable of causing allergic or irritant contact dermatitis which typically occurs on exposed areas. Because Bolivian rosewood exclusively contains the strong sensitizer R-3,4-dimethoxdalbergione, an increasing number of cases of initant and allergic contact dermatitis has been reported. Case report: A 49-year-old, male, wood worker, who handled a variety of woods, developed allergic contact dermatitis. A patch test confirmed a positive reaction to one of the exotic woods, Bolivian rosewood. Allergens found in Bolivian rosewood caused this patient's dermatitis, which cleared when he avoided &is wood. Conclusion: Exotic woods such as Bolivian rosewood can induce occupaiional contact dermatitis. Measures to lower the incidence of work-related dermatitis are needed in the workplace. Especially, when cutting or sanding woods, workers should wear proper personal protection.

        PARK Index and S-score Can Be Good Quality Indicators for the Preventable Mortality in a Single Trauma Center

        ( Chan Yong Park ),( Kyung Hag Lee ),( Na Yun Lee ),( Su Ji Kim ),( Hyun Min Cho ),( Chan Kyu Lee ) 대한외상학회 2017 大韓外傷學會誌 Vol.30 No.4

        Purpose: Preventable Trauma Death Rate (PTDR) using Trauma and Injury Severity Score (TRISS) has been most widely used as a quality indicator in South Korea. However, this method has a small number of deaths corresponding to the denominator. Therefore, it is difficult to check the change of quality improvement for annual mortality, and there is a disadvantage that variation is severe. Therefore, we attempted to improve the quality of the mortality evaluation by reducing the variation by applying the PARK Index (preventable major trauma death rate, PMTDR) which can increase the number of denominator significantly. And the Save score (S-score) was also examined as another quality indicator. Methods: In the PARK Index, the denominator is number of all patients who have survival probability (Ps) larger than 0.25. Numerator is the number of deaths among these. The PARK Index includes only patients with ISS >15. The S-score is calculated in the same way as the W-score, but the S-score includes only patients with ISS >15, which is a difference from the W-score. Results: PARK Index decreased annually and was 12.9 (37/287) in 2014, 9.6 (33/343) in 2015, and 7.3 (52/709) in 2016. S-score increased annually and was -0.29 in 2014, 4.21 in 2015, and 8.75 in 2016. Conclusions: PARK Index and S-score improved annually. This shows that both quality indicators are improving year by year. PARK Index (PMTDR) has 9.5-fold increase in denominator overall compared to PTDR by TRISS. The S-score used only ISS >15 patients as a denominator. Therefore, there is an advantage that the numerical value change is larger than the W-score. In addition, S-score is not affected by the ratio of major trauma patients to minor trauma patients.

        Immunostimulatory Activity of Hibiscus syriacus L. Leaves in Mouse Macrophages, RAW264.7 cells, and Immunosuppressed Mice

        Na Gyeong Geum(Na Gyeong Geum),Ju Hyeong Yu(Ju Hyeong Yu),So Jung Park(So Jung Park),Min Yeong Choi(Min Yeong Choi),Jae Won Lee(Jae Won Lee),Gwang Hun Park(Gwang Hun Park),Hae-Yun Kwon(Hae-Yun Kwon),J 한국자원식물학회 2022 한국자원식물학회지 Vol.35 No.6

        Under the COVID-19 pandemic, interest in immune enhancement is increasing. Although the immune-enhancing activity of plants of the genus Hibiscus has been reported, there is no study on the immune-enhancing activity of H. syriacus. Thus, in this study, we investigated the immune-enhancing activity of Hibiscus syriacus leaves (HSL) in mouse macrophages, RAW264.7 cells, and immunosuppressed mice. HSL increased the production of immunostimulatory factors such as nitric oxide (NO), inducible nitric oxide synthase (iNOS), interleukin-1β (IL-1β), and tumor necrosis factor-α (TNF-α) and activated the phagocytosis in RAW264.7 cells. The HSL-mediated production of immunostimulatory factors was dependent on toll-like receptor 4 (TLR4), p38, and c-Jun N-terminal kinase (JNK) in RAW264.7 cells. In the immunosuppressed mouse model, HSL increased the spleen index, the levels of the cytokines, and the numbers of lymphocytes, neutrophils, and monocytes. Taken together, HSL may be considered to have immune-enhancing activity and be expected to be used as a potential immune-enhancing agent.
